The goal Introduction to origin of the lightning discharge parameters. Transmission line wave traveling and calculation of the lightning overvoltages. Switching overvoltages. Temporary overvoltages. Protection of the power engineering structures (transmission and distribution electrical networks, substations, structures).Insulation coordination.
The outcome Students gain general knowledge about the causes of overvoltages, and the consequences of their actions. Students are trained to perform a selection of devices for the protection and insulation coordination procedure.
Contents
Contents of lectures Physical aspects of lightning discharges. Electrical and meteorological lightning parameters. Propagation overvoltage waves along the transmission lines. Modelling of the power system elements. Devices for the overvoltage protection, construction, effect, selection. Switching overvoltages calculation. Physical aspects of Internal overvoltages. Insulation coordination.
Contents of exercises Practical part is taught solving problems using analytical and numerical methods in the classroom and computer lab.
